SCIENCE OF AYURVEDA

Ayurveda is the ancient surviving complete medical system arising in India thousands of years ago.
The word, Ayurveda derived from ancient Indian language where "Ayur" signifies life and the word "Veda" signifies the basic principles of knowledge. So, Ayurveda means the knowledge of life, in other words the "Science of Life".
the particularly history of ayurvedic medication founds when the Vedas(Rigveda, Yajurveda, Samaveda and Atharvaveda) were created. Rigveda the first known Veda indicates certain features and extracts of Ayurveda, which states that Ayurveda existed even before Rigveda.
Ayurveda consider the concept of Atharvaveda which is 4th Veda mentions about a lot of ailments and Ayurvedic methods of medication to cure the diseases, which indicates that Ayurveda is sequel of Atharvaveda. Also Ayurveda is considered to be the fifth Veda of epics apart from Rigveda, Yajurveda, Samaveda, Atharvaveda.
Ayurveda is not only insisting the methods of curing the ailments but also how to take necessary precautions from disease and now to get good life, as prevention is better than cure.

FUNDAMENTALS OF AYURVEDA
As per Ayurveda there are three main energies that combine to form all things in the universe. These are recognized as being fundamental to all life and are seen in the processes of growth, maintenance, and decay. Their actions are named anabolism, metabolism, and catabolism in the western sciences.
There are three Doshas or Tri-Energies forces control the activities of the body are:
• Vata
• Pitta
• Kapha

VATA
The Vata dosha is the most important of the three doshas. In the classic Ayurveda books, it is quoted that other doshas are lame without the help of vata. The elements combine with Ether and Air in dominance to form what is known in Ayurveda as Vata dosha. Vata dominates the lower part of the body, which is below umbilicus. The movements of body fluid, metabolism, elimination of waste products, relaying stimulus to brain and response to organs and tissues, heartbeat, respiration, body movements etc are assisted by VATA. Vata dominated regions are intestines, lumbar region, ears, bones and skin.

PITTA
The elements with Fire and Water in dominance combine to form the Pitta dosha . The Pitta dosha is responsible for the process of transformation or metabolism. The transformation of foods into nutrients that our bodies can assimilate is an example of a Pitta function. Pitta is also responsible for metabolism in the organ and tissue systems as well as cellular metabolism.

KAPHA
Finally, it is predominantly the water and earth elements, which combine to form the Kapha dosha. Kapha is responsible for growth, adding structure unit by unit. It also offers protection, for example, in form of the cerebral-spinal fluid, which protects the brain and spinal column. The mucosal lining of the stomach is another example of the function of Kapha dosha protecting the tissues.
When the three doshas are well harmonised and function in a balanced manner, it results in good nourishment and well-being of the individual. But when there is imbalance or disharmony within or between them, it will result in elemental imbalance, leading to various kinds of ailments. The Ayurvedic concept of physical health revolves round these three doshas and its primary purpose is to help maintain them in a balanced state and thus to prevent disease.

Ayurvedic Treatments
In diseased condition, the doshas manifest their particular symptoms. These symptoms denote malfunctioning of the doshas. The purpose of treatment of all diseases is to keep the doshas in equilibrium. In Ayurveda there is three steps in treating any diseases, they are samsodhana - cleansing process, samsamana - palliative measures and nidanaparivarjana - treating the causes.
Panchakarma as the word suggests is a five tier Ayurvedic therapy. This natural detox is one of the best ways of detoxifying the body and healing the physiological entity in the most natural way possible.

Panchakarma treatment consists the following 5 process:-
• Vamana- According to Ayurveda, our body is comprised of three doshas that govern our body (Vata, Pitta and Kapha). Vamana is the process under Panchakarma therapy that helps to eliminate the vitiated doshas through internal and external oleation of the body.
• Virechana- This is the second step to flush out the toxins from the body through the consumption of natural laxante. The stomach releases the toxic substances through which the waste is eliminated through the rectum.
• Nasya- It is a nasal clearing technique with the help of oil, or milk or warm water or even herbal decoctions. Following which a gentle Ayurvedic massage is given for a relaxing effect.
• Basti- This is too a waste removal technique from the body through the introduction of herbal oils, medicinal powders that are converted into liquid and given to the patient, which later helps them to get rid of the toxins.
• Raktamokshana- This is one of the complex stages of a Panchakarma therapy, as it endeavours to eliminate the impurities from the blood.

DHARA
This is one of our special massage therapies for stress and strain. In this a nonstop, continuous stream of the medicine (medicated oil, herbal decoction, milk or other materials) is made to drop gently on the forehead from a particular height through a specially made apparatus.

There are various types of Dhara to name some:
Oordhanga Dhara : for the diseases of the eyes, ears and skin.
Thakradhara : for memory loss, severe headache, insanity
Sarvanga Dhara : for ailments of both head and body
Sirodhara : for chronic headaches, insomnia, mental tension, hysteria, and insanity.
Dhara when undertaken relaxes and invigorates the body and improves the immune system. It equalizes circulation and increase metabolism and improves elimination of toxins. It enhances penetration of nutritional substances from the oils and other herbal materials. Increases muscle tone and nerve functioning.

PIZHICHIL
Pizhichil or the oil bath is a therapy in which a piece of linen dipped in warm medicated oil is squeezed over on to the body and massaging the body with the hand all the time. This massage is very slow and light without exerting much pressure; it builds up the immunity in the body and thereby de-stressing the body. This also relives muscle tension, reduces inflammation and soothes Sourness.

SIROVASTI
Keeping the prescribed medicated oil at a bearable temperature on the head by fitting a leather cap around it is Sirovasti. The course of treatment is effective for sinus, migraine, deafness, diseases affecting cranial nerves, facial paralysis, insanity diseases of head and eyes, chronic cold also for rheumatism, arthritis abscesses, wounds etc. in fact it is good for all diseases.

NAVARAKIZHI
Navarakizhi is giving massage to the body with small linen bags filled with cooked Navara rice after liberal application of medicated oil over the whole body. The rice is cooked in cow's milk mixed with certain herbal decoction. These bags are dipped in the same mixture and applied over the whole body of the patient.

NASYAM
The patient's upper body from shoulders up is massaged and made to perspire. The medicine in exact doze is measured and poured into the nostrils, which is blown in while the patient draws it. During the process the area around the nose, neck, shoulders, palm & feet are rubbed. This is very effective in ailments like sinusitis, migraine, chronic cold and chest congestion.

UDHWARTHANAM
In this therapy the massage is done with a mixture of herbal powders in upward directions. It is effective in case of Obesity and certain conditions of Hemiplegia, Kapha dominant diseases etc. It helps to strengthen the body and is good for skin also.

PICHU
In this “Vartti” or a cloth band is tied round the head just above the ears. Layers of cotton to cover the head is prepared in a circular manner and covered with muslin cloth. This is placed over the head and oil is constantly poured on the head till the whole material is soaked in oil. This is retained on the head for an hour or so.

KHADIKIZHI
Herbal bundles are prepared with dried powdered herbs in muslin cloth. These bundles are steamed in herbal decoction. Medicated oils are first applied all over the body. With the steamed bundles the body is then massaged. Every part of the body is taken care of during massaging with these bundles. This therapy is very good for rough and effected skin problems, high blood pressure and diluting emphatic nodes.

TALAPOTHICHIL
Herbal oil is applied on the head and massaged. Varti (a special cloth) is tied around the head and thereafter the herbal paste is applied with uniform thickness all over the head. After 45 minutes the paste is removed and the head is wiped clean. This treatment is very good in the case of hair loss, dandruff, greying, insomnia, low blood pressure (BP) and chronic sinusitis.
